Senior Medical Coder Salary in Hoffman Estates, IL: $63,159 (2026)
Quick Answer:The top tier of medical coders working in Hoffman Estates, IL — those at or above the 90th percentile — pull in $63,159/year or more for 2026, based on BLS OEWS 2025 estimates for SOC 29-2072. Strip back Hoffman Estates's price premium (BEA RPP 97.1, 3% below national) and that top-decile pay carries the same buying power as $65,045 in average-cost America. The 55% spread above city median typically rewards 7+ years of practice or specialty credentials.

2026 Salary Percentile Distribution in Hoffman Estates
Experienced medical coders at the top of the pay scale in Hoffman Estates earn between $51,239 and $63,159 per year (2026 est.). This $34,745 range from 10th to 90th percentile reflects significant earnings potential growth over a career. The Hoffman Estates median of $40,748 sits 2.66% below the US median.
Top CPC, CCS Salary Comparison
| Level | Hoffman Estates | National |
|---|---|---|
| Median (P50) | $40,748 | $41,861 |
| 75th Percentile | $51,239 | $53,059 |
| 90th Percentile (Top 10%) | $63,159 | $66,426 |
In Hoffman Estates, experienced medical coders (P90) earn 55.00% more than the local median — reflecting the significant value of specialization and tenure in this market.

Maximizing Your Medical Coder Earnings in Hoffman Estates
Advanced specializations, such as outpatient surgery coding or coding for chronic illness management, can command higher compensation levels in Hoffman Estates. The type of employer also impacts senior medical coder pay in IL; professionals working in large healthcare organizations often enjoy more competitive salaries compared to those employed by smaller private practices or community health centers. Leadership roles, such as clinical coordinators or department directors, not only provide higher salaries but also offer opportunities for professional development and increased responsibility. Furthermore, acquiring advanced credentials, such as Certified Professional Coder (CPC) or Certified Coding Specialist (CCS), can significantly boost a coder's earning potential.
